Ques. What is the difference between BA Liberal Arts and a traditional BA at DBS Global University?
Ans. Unlike a traditional BA where subjects are fixed, the BA Liberal Arts at DGU is built on a true Choice-Based Credit System (CBCS). Students can choose Dual Majors, One Major and Two Minors, or Two Majors and One Minor from 14 disciplines, allowing them to design a fully customised degree aligned with their career goals.
Ques. Can I prepare for UPSC while pursuing BA Liberal Arts at DGU?
Ans. Yes. DGU has specifically integrated UPSC preparation into the BA Liberal Arts programme. Students can choose UPSC-relevant subjects like Political Science, History, Sociology, Public Administration, Geography, Anthropology, and Economics as Majors or Minors. The university also partners with coaching institutes like Vajirao and Ravi and contributes 20% towards the coaching fee.
Ques. Is there a 4th year Honours option available in this programme?
Ans. Yes, students can opt for a 4th year Honours pathway. The fee for the 4th year (two additional semesters) is the same as the 3rd year fee, i.e., Rs. 85,000 per semester for tuition.

Ques. What is the minimum eligibility to apply for BA Liberal Arts at DGU?
Ans. Candidates must have completed Class XII from any stream (Science, Commerce, or Humanities) with a minimum aggregate of 60% from a recognised board. Selection is based on a cumulative score of Class X + XII marks, performance in the DGU-AT (Online Writing Test), and an online interview.
Ques. Does DBS Global University offer international exposure for BA Liberal Arts students?
Ans. Yes. Through the Student Education Immersion Programme, BA Liberal Arts students can opt for study abroad programmes ranging from one week to one full year at 20+ partner universities worldwide. Options include Summer Abroad, Semester Abroad, and One Year Abroad programmes.
